470 - 02/15/15 Bobby Blackwolf Show - Abandonware DMCA Exemption, New 3DS Transfer Policy
- Daybreak Game Company (formerly Sony Online Entertainment) laid off most of their workforce, including people who were the public faces of their games.
- All the gaming websites are going nuts over the transfer process for the New Nintendo 3DS, but they forget that it's the advanced alternative method and not the simple recommended method.
- The EFF is requesting for an exemption to the DMCA to allow for abandonware games to be emulated legally.
- Then we take calls about the New Nintendo 3DS, Ghostbusters: The Board Game, and how we'll be at PAX East thanks to the listeners.
